متخصصان دایرکت ادمین بیان
دوستان سلام
من داشتم رو سرور مجازی سنتوسم ک دایرکت ادمین نصبیدم وب سرور انجیکس اپاچی می نصبیدم ک با ارور زیر مواجه شدم
------------------------------------------------------
[root@server custombuild]# ./build nginx_apache
nginx_apache webserver configuration option is not compatible with php-fpm, lsphp or php-fastcgi PHP mode with mod_ruid2 enabled.
[root@server custombuild]#
---------------------------------------------------------------
حالا دوسوال دارم
1-ارور رو چطور برطرف کنم
2-بعد برطرف کردن ارور --من از اول دستورات نصب وب سرور انجیکس اپاچی رو بزنم
پاسخ : متخصصان دایرکت ادمین بیان
سلام
توجه داشته باشید که کانفیگ سرور بحث تخصصی هست...
بهتر است که کانفیگ سرور خودتون رو به کسی در این مورد اطلاعات و تجربه کافی رو داره بسپارید.
موفق باشید
پاسخ : متخصصان دایرکت ادمین بیان
php تونو mod_php قرار بدید مجدد کامپایل کنید حل میشه
پاسخ : متخصصان دایرکت ادمین بیان
شرمنده من مبتدیم
میشه بگی قدم ب قدم من چیار کنم
پاسخ : متخصصان دایرکت ادمین بیان
سلام
خوب اطلاعات سرور را برای من ارسال کنید تا بررسی کنم. تنظیمات فایل option را به درستی انجام ندادید.
پیشنهاد میکنم منیج سرور خود را به یک فرد متخصص بسپارید !
پاسخ : متخصصان دایرکت ادمین بیان
سلام
نه mod_php قرار نده فقط برو mod_ruid2 رو در فایل options.conf روی no قرار بده.
پاسخ : متخصصان دایرکت ادمین بیان
فایل /usr/local/directadmin/custombuild/options.conf را باز کنید و بخش php1_mode را ویرایش کرده و مقدار mod_php قرار بدید
سپس فایل را سیو کنید و کامند زیر و بزنید تا کامپایل بشه .
./build all d
کامپایل حدود ۳۰ دقیقه طول میکشه .
پاسخ : متخصصان دایرکت ادمین بیان
نقل قول:
نوشته اصلی توسط
OnlineServer
فایل /usr/local/directadmin/custombuild/options.conf را باز کنید و بخش php1_mode را ویرایش کرده و مقدار
mod_php قرار بدید
سپس فایل را سیو کنید و کامند زیر و بزنید تا کامپایل بشه .
./build all d
کامپایل حدود ۳۰ دقیقه طول میکشه .
ولی به نظر من وقتی apache_nginx می خوان مد php-fpm سرعت بیشتری داره.
دوست عزیز اگه php-fpm یا fastcgi می خوای فقط کافیه در همین فایلی که این دوستمون میگه mod_ruid2 رو غیرفعال کنی.
پاسخ : متخصصان دایرکت ادمین بیان
چظوری mod-ruid2 رو غیرفعال کنم میشه به صورت مبتدی تویح بدی
2-داداش من رو ی سرور دیگه موفق شدم انجیکس اپاچی بنصبم اما htppd از کار افتاد و php my admin هم باز نمی شه مشکل چیه
حتما جواب دوسوال بدید
پاسخ : متخصصان دایرکت ادمین بیان
نقل قول:
نوشته اصلی توسط
aliali005
چظوری mod-ruid2 رو غیرفعال کنم میشه به صورت مبتدی تویح بدی
2-داداش من رو ی سرور دیگه موفق شدم انجیکس اپاچی بنصبم اما htppd از کار افتاد و php my admin هم باز نمی شه مشکل چیه
حتما جواب دوسوال بدید
دوست عزیز فایل /usr/local/directadmin/custombuild/options.conf رو با دستور زیر برای ویرایش باز کن:
کد:
nano /usr/local/directadmin/custombuild/options.conf
سپس دنبال بخشی مثل زیر بگرد و mod-ruid2 رو برابر با no قرار بده و فایل رو save کن:
[code]
کد:
#WEB Server Settings
webserver=apache
litespeed_serialno=trial
modsecurity=no
modsecurity_ruleset=comodo
apache_ver=2.4
apache_mpm=auto
mod_ruid2=no
harden_symlinks_patch=yes
use_hostname_for_alias=no
redirect_host=
redirect_host_https=no
در کد بالا پر رنگش کردم.
پاسخ : متخصصان دایرکت ادمین بیان
داداش وقتی رو no بزاریم پس از چی استفاده می کنه؟
بعد مشکل هم حل میشه با این کار؟
جواب سوال دوم رو هم بده
پاسخ : متخصصان دایرکت ادمین بیان
نقل قول:
نوشته اصلی توسط
aliali005
داداش وقتی رو no بزاریم پس از چی استفاده می کنه؟
بعد مشکل هم حل میشه با این کار؟
جواب سوال دوم رو هم بده
والا منم دقیق نمی دونم mod_ruid2 چی کار میکنه اما تو سایت های خارجی خوندم که وقتی می خوایم از Handler های php-fpm و fastcgi که سرعت بیشتری دارند استفاده کنیم این mod_ruid2 باید غیرفعال باشه.اما اگر از همون Handler پیش فرض یعنی mod_php استفاده میکنید mod_ruid2 فعال میشه.
پاسخ سوال دوم هم نظری دربارش ندارم.
سایر دوستان ببینن اول اگه می دونن mod_ruid2 برای چیه ما رو روشن کنن دوم مشکل دوم ایشون رو حل کنن.
پاسخ : متخصصان دایرکت ادمین بیان
سلام و درود.
به زبان ساده توضیح بدم..وقتی سروری رو نصب میکنید.آپاچی,تمام سطح کاربری ها آپاچی میخوره.
میان با mod_ruid2 سطح کاربری هارو مشخص میکنن.مثلا وقتی فرمان top رو میزنی,دیگه هر سایتی که درخواستی به سرور بده,یوزرنیمش مشخص میشه.
اما شما وقتی انجنیکس میخوای نصب کنی php fpm میزنی و یا باهاش cgi و factcgi میزنی,mod_rouid رو باید دیزیبل کنی.
به طور خلاصه گفتم.
این mod_ruid2 رو برای آپاچی استفاده میکنن.معایب و مزایا داره.
برای انجنیکس که سرعت بالا داشته باشه میان از php fpm یا factcgi و cgi استفاده میکنن برای آپاچی و انجنیکس.
به طریقی که دوستان گفتن اونو غیر فعال کن و بهت گفتن چکار کنی و php 1 رو مشخص کن.بعد بیا این مازول رو دیزیبل کن و کمپایل کن.
برای اینکه میگی پیغام خطا میده برای phpmyadmin و ....
کانفیگ انجنیکس و آپاچی,فقط یک کمپایل نیست.خطاشو توی اینترنت بزنی راه حل داره.باید اول نصب کاملشو یاد بگیری و بتونی همه رو باهم درست انجام بدی که همه چی کار کنه.
برای هاستینگ آپاچی و factcgi رو میزنن.بهتر بخوان اپاچی و انجیکس باهم با php fpm و اگر بهتر از این میخوان لایت اسپید.
اگر تمایل داشتین میتونم همکاری کنم باهاتون.
من خودم یکی از طرفداران mod ruid هستم.اما معایب زیاد داره.حتی امروز دارم واسه یکی کانفیگ میکنم,این به درد سرور پربازدید نمیخوره.دارم نصب میکنم الان.الان با مد سکوریتی به مشکل خوردم که داره اذیت میکنه.
اما suphp و آپاچی انجنیکس هم کانفیگ های خاص خودشو داره.باید با کمک یکی بری جلو که بلد باشه و بتونی یاد بگیری.پیغام خطای انجنیکس,برای کسایی که زیاد وارد نیستن,خطا زیاد میاره.
مثل همین phpmyadmin یا .....
- - - Updated - - -
نقل قول:
نوشته اصلی توسط
aliali005
داداش وقتی رو no بزاریم پس از چی استفاده می کنه؟
بعد مشکل هم حل میشه با این کار؟
جواب سوال دوم رو هم بده
خوب داری از php fpm استفاده میکنی دیگه یا cgi و factcgi
دیگه وقتی از اینا استفاده میکنی دیگه مد راید رو چرا باید استفاده کنی؟
پاسخ : متخصصان دایرکت ادمین بیان
سلام من وقتی مد راید خاموش کردم بعد factgiرو باید نصب کنم یا اتومات نصب میشه
2-برای نصب انجیکس اپاچی...قبلش چ کارایی کنم ک ب مشکل نخورم
پاسخ : متخصصان دایرکت ادمین بیان
نقل قول:
نوشته اصلی توسط
aliali005
سلام من وقتی مد راید خاموش کردم بعد factgiرو باید نصب کنم یا اتومات نصب میشه
2-برای نصب انجیکس اپاچی...قبلش چ کارایی کنم ک ب مشکل نخورم
سلام.
داداش گلم,شما برای چی میخوای؟سرعت؟کیفیت؟امنیت؟
روش کمپایلش عمومی اینطوریه.اول به این صورت که بچه ها و همکاران عزیز گفتن عمل کن.بعد که یاد گرفتی و کامل فهمیدی چکار کنی میتونی عوض کنی
options.conf رو باز کن
نقل قول:
php1_mode=php-fpm
بعد که مد راید رو خاموش کردی.
اینو بزن :
بذار کامل کمپایل شه.بعد اینو بزن
نقل قول:
./build rewrite_confs
شاید چون قبلا یک بار یا چندبار نصب کردی به مشکل بخوری.اما اگه مشکل خوردی خطاهارو بذار تا بگم چکار کنی.من کم سر میزنم.اما کمکت میکنم.
این کارو بکن تا ببینیم چی میشه.
پاسخ : متخصصان دایرکت ادمین بیان
ممنون تشکر باز گ تشکر خیلی بامرامی
فعلا تصمیم گرفتم از اپاچی استفاده کنم
بازم تشکر
پاسخ : متخصصان دایرکت ادمین بیان
آقا حتما باید انجنیکس نصب کنی؟
بذار خودم بیام آپاچی نصب کنم.با امنیت و کیفیت.واسه چه کاری میخوای؟مشخصات سرورت چیه؟واسه پربازدید میخوای یا هاست دانلود یا هاست معمولی؟یا تک سایت هستش یا ....
اطلاعات رو بگو تا بگم انجنیکس به دردتون میخوره یا نه
- - - Updated - - -
هم من جواب دادم شما زودتر گفتی
آپاچی نصب کردی.بهترین کاره.اگه خواستی اطلاعات کامل بده تا بهت بگم چه کارا باید بکنی.
پاسخ : متخصصان دایرکت ادمین بیان
واسه هاستینگ برا فروش رسیلر و اینا
رم 3
پاسخ : متخصصان دایرکت ادمین بیان
نقل قول:
نوشته اصلی توسط
aliali005
واسه هاستینگ برا فروش رسیلر و اینا
رم 3
خوب آپاچی کن و cgi و factcgi
این بهترین گزینه هستش.دیگه میتونی پشتیبانی سایت هارو بگیری.اما برای سایت های پربازدید,دیگه این رم و مشخصات,حتی با لایت هم برای دادن رسلر یا سایت پربازدید مفید نیست.
اینو یا آپاچی کن با mod ruid2
و cli و کانفیگ خوب.
یا cgi و factcgi کن.
من اولی رو همیشه دوست دارم.چون الان خودم همین شکل هستم.اما یک مشکلات ناچیزی داره.اما خوبه
iedb.ir/acc
سرعت رو ببینید.و سایت های روی سرور.با مشخصات شما.یک کوچولو بالاتر.اما تا سایتی که 5 هزار بازدید داشت رو پشتیبانی می کردم.اما دیگه فشار میاورد.
این ایمیل منه.اگه کمک خواستی در خدمتم
iedb.team@gmail.com
کمکی بود در خدمتم.دیگه شما نصب کردین.و دیگه تاپیک تموم شد.اما اگه کمکی بود در خدمتم.
پاسخ : متخصصان دایرکت ادمین بیان
اپاچی ک هس چطور cgi و factgiکنم
پاسخ : متخصصان دایرکت ادمین بیان
نقل قول:
نوشته اصلی توسط
aliali005
اپاچی ک هس چطور cgi و factgiکنم
Nginx به صورت استاندارد با هندلر php-fpm فقط کار میکنه - و با هیچکدوم نمیتونید استفاده کنید بجز php-fpm
ولی اپاچی با همه کار میکنه
بهترین هندلر ها رو طی تستی که انجام دادم FastCGI , mod_php بودن
در صورت نیاز دسترسی بدید براتون سرور رو کامل کانفیگ کنم و توضیح بدم
mod_ruid یوزر آی دی و یک سری جزییات دیگر رو براتون فعال میکنه ...
در صورتی هم که انجین اکس رو به صورت پراکسی استفاده کنید از همه ی هندلر ها میشه استفاده کنید //
پاسخ : متخصصان دایرکت ادمین بیان
سلام.
اگه آپاچی دارید و میخواهید cgi و factcgi رو فعال کنید,این دوتا سایت بهتون کمک میکنه :
http://help.directadmin.com/item.php?id=520
http://www.bxtra.net/articles/2011-0...-with-modfcgid
اگرم نیازی بود به کانفیگ در خدمت هستم.حالا باید ببینم کانفیگت رو چطوری انجام دادی.
فایل option.conf رو بذارید یا بفرستین ببینم چکار کردین و چطور کمپایل کردین.
iedb.team@gmail.com
پاسخ : متخصصان دایرکت ادمین بیان